Thaspium trifoliatum boasts two stunning varieties: var. trifoliatum with dark maroon flowers and var. flavum with yellow blossoms. A proud member of the Carrot (Apiaceae) family, Meadow Parsnip enchants with its yellow umbel flowers. Notably, Meadow Parsnip shares charming resemblances with Zizia spp., especially in flower appearance. Enjoy watching Black Swallowtail and Ozark Swallowtail larvae feed on the foliage, as Meadow Parsnip serves as a vital host plant for these butterflies. Embrace native biodiversity and avoid confusion with the Pastinaca sativa (Wild Parsnip), which differs in height and blooming time
